Citizen Arrested for Transporting Six Border Security Law Violators in Jazan Region

Jazan: Patrols of the General Administration of Mujahideen in Jazan Region arrested a citizen for transporting six Yemeni nationals who had violated border security laws in his vehicle.

According to Saudi Press Agency, legal procedures were initiated against all parties, with the violators referred to the competent authority and the transporter referred to the Public Prosecution. The official spokesperson for the General Administration of Mujahideen emphasized that facilitating the entry of border security violators into Saudi Arabia, transporting them, providing them with shelter, or offering any form of assistance carries penalties of up to 15 years in prison and a fine of up to SAR1 million, confiscation of the transport vehicle, and public naming.

He stated that this crime is considered a major offense. The public is urged to report violations of residency, work, and border security regulations by calling (911) in Makkah, Madinah, Riyadh, and Eastern regions, and (999) or (996) in all other regions. All reports will be treated with strict confidentiality without any liability to the reporter.
